Features
Continuous operating temperature -454°F to 500°F (-270°C to 260°C)
Outstanding resistance to almost any chemical known (exceptions: alkali metals in molten state, fluorine gas at high temperatures, chlorine trifluoride).
FDA and USP Class VI approved
Very low coefficient of friction
Good dielectric strength
Flame rating UL94 V0 and VW-1
Limiting Oxygen Index greater than 95
ETO and autoclave sterilizable
Mil spec approved (AMS-DTL-23052/12)
FEP/PTFE Dual Shrink Heat Shrinkable Tubing
PTFE heat shrink tubing has a very high continuous use temperature (260°C), and outstanding chemical resistance. Combining this with a lower melt temperature material (FEP) on the inside makes the only high temperature adhesive lined heat shrink tubing on the market. It is available in 2:1 shrink ratio, and meets or exceeds the most stringent commercial (UL VW-1, UL 910, NFPA262) and military standards (AMS-DTL-23053/12).
